Pasar /usr /var a LVM

Posted on enero 3, 2008. Filed under: Gestion de Almacenamiento y Copias de Seguridad. |

Luego que hemos creado nuestros Volumenes LVM y si nuestros sistema esta de forma tradicional, muchos de nosotros querremos pasar la informacion de /usr y /var o cualquier otro (menos / y /boot) a LVM.

Lo primero a realizar es montar los Volumenes Logicos, para copiar a esos Volumenes la informacion que contiene /usr y var/:

Creamos el punto de montaje:

# mkdir /mnt/usr /mnt/var

Luego montamos los volumenes logicos en los puntos de montaje que hemos creado:

# mount /dev/vg00/usr /mnt/usr

# mount /dev/vg00/var /mnt/var

Despues copiamos la informacion contenida en /usr y en /var para los volumenes logicos:

# cp -R /usr/* /mnt/usr

# cp -R /var/* /mnt/var

Nota: Me han comentado que mejor que usar cp es utilizar el siguiente comando para “copiar TODO”:

cd /usr && find . -depth -print0 | afio -px -0a /mnt/usr

cd /var && find . -depth -print0 | afio -px -0a /mnt /var

Ahora hay que añadir las entradas al /etc/fstab para que cuando se inicie el sistema se consigan montar las particiones y así funcionar sobre LVM. El archivo fstab quedaría así:

/dev/vg00/usr /usr  ext3        defaults        0       2

/dev/vg00/var /var  ext3        defaults        0       2

Finalmente hay que añadir al Init del sistema que active el grupo volumen para que así pueda montar el kernel el sistema de ficheros de manera correcta. Entonces en /etc/rcS.d/ añadimos lo siguiente:

ln -s /etc/init.d/lvm S26lvm

Esto lo tendrias que hacer sólo si no tienes hecho ya el enlace, en Debian ya debería de estar.

Finalmente reiniciamos el sistema.

Importante: Siempre es necesario tener a la mano un cd de knoppix o el rescue de Debian en caso de que el sistema colapse y tengas que hacer un rollback para reparar cualquier trastada.

Make a Comment

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

Liked it here?
Why not try sites on the blogroll...

A %d blogueros les gusta esto: